About The Song of Achilles

Patroclus, an awkward prince, becomes the companion of Achilles and watches helplessly as the man he loves is consumed by his own legend. Miller's debut is the natural companion to Circe — the same luminous prose, the same deep compassion for characters who never had a choice, and a grief that hits you somewhere permanent.
